Chris T. Middleton is a scholar working on Atomic and Molecular Physics, and Optics, Molecular Biology and Spectroscopy. According to data from OpenAlex, Chris T. Middleton has authored 29 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Atomic and Molecular Physics, and Optics, 13 papers in Molecular Biology and 10 papers in Spectroscopy. Recurrent topics in Chris T. Middleton’s work include Spectroscopy and Quantum Chemical Studies (14 papers), DNA and Nucleic Acid Chemistry (5 papers) and Photoreceptor and optogenetics research (5 papers). Chris T. Middleton is often cited by papers focused on Spectroscopy and Quantum Chemical Studies (14 papers), DNA and Nucleic Acid Chemistry (5 papers) and Photoreceptor and optogenetics research (5 papers). Chris T. Middleton collaborates with scholars based in United States, Canada and United Kingdom. Chris T. Middleton's co-authors include Bern Kohler, Martin T. Zanni, Charlene Su, Yu Kay Law, Carlos E. Crespo‐Hernández, Kimberly de La Harpe, Ann Marie Woys, Sergei Tretiak, Shaul Mukamel and Vladimir Chernyak and has published in prestigious journals such as Journal of the American Chemical Society, The Journal of Chemical Physics and Accounts of Chemical Research.
